Eutelsat Awards 4-Launch Contract to Arianespace

February 10, 2013
in All
A A

Eutelsat Communications awarded a contract to Arianespace covering up to four satellite launches in 2016 and 2017.  The new contract is in addition to the contract signed in July 2012 between Eutelsat and Arianespace for the 2014 and 2015 timeframe, covering one launch and an option for a further launch.

“This latest contract seals a 30-year relationship between Eutelsat and Arianespace during which over 60% of our satellites have been launched by an Ariane rocket. It paves the road for the future by giving us flexibility and schedule assurance to secure our deployment pla n for the five years to come . We are delight ed to pursue our longstanding collaboration and are confident that we can count on Arianespace’s total commitment to performance and precision,” Michel de Rosen, stated Eutelsat CEO.
